Comparison Study on the Critical Quality Attributes between Similar Biological Medicine(YD057) and Dulaglutide

Abstract:??OBJECTIVE To investigate whether there is significant difference between the GLP-1-Fc fusion protein(YD057) that is expressed by gene recombination and the marketed drug dulaglutide(Lilly). METHODS SDS-PAGE, SEC, CE-SDS and CIEF were used to analyze the differences in molecular weight, purity and charge heterogeneity. The amino acid sequence, biological activity and receptor binding analysis were measured to assess whether the cytological function and molecular binding capacity were consistent. Oligosaccharide distribution was measured to assess whether N-linked glycosylation modification ratio was consistent. RESULTS There was no significant difference in physicochemical properties, amino acid primary sequence, N-linked glycosylation modification ratio, cell biology function and receptor binding capacity between the biological similar drugs(YD057) and dulaglutide. CONCLUSION Their critical quality attributes are basically the same.
